So, it’s going from bad to worse for the Colorado Avalanche.

Goalie Semyon Varlamov was pulled from the Colorado net early in the third period of Friday’s game against the Winnipeg Jets after allowing five goals on 30 shots. Certainly can’t blame him for everything that went wrong in this one. His teammates in front of him were completely flat against the Jets.

Reto Berra came into the game for Varlamov.

Bryan Little scored twice in the span of 32 seconds early in the third period, giving Winnipeg a 5-1 lead. Floodgates open. He also completed the hat trick, which is the first for the Jets since the franchise moved back to Winnipeg from Atlanta, according to numerous reports.
